Deciphering the Smurf: Models and Variations
The term "Smurf" isn't an official Rolex designation, but rather a playful moniker referencing the vibrant blue hue reminiscent of the popular cartoon characters. Several Rolex Submariner models fall under this informal classification, each with its own price point:
* Rolex Submariner Date 126619LB (White Gold): This model, often considered the quintessential "Smurf," features a 41mm 18ct white gold case, a blue Cerachrom bezel, a blue dial, and the date complication at 3 o'clock. Its rarity and the inherent value of white gold contribute to its significantly higher price compared to its stainless steel counterparts.
* Rolex Submariner 116618 (Yellow Gold): While not strictly a "Smurf" due to its yellow gold case, this model features a blue Cerachrom bezel and dial, sharing the iconic color combination. Its price reflects the value of 18ct yellow gold and its position in the Rolex lineage. It’s worth noting this model is no longer in production, making it a sought-after piece for collectors.

Rolex Submariner Smurf for Sale: Market Dynamics
The price of a Rolex Submariner Smurf, regardless of the specific model, is influenced by a number of dynamic market factors:
* Condition: As with any luxury watch, the condition significantly impacts the price. A pristine, unworn example will command a premium compared to a watch showing signs of wear. Factors such as scratches, blemishes on the case or bracelet, and the overall functionality of the movement are all carefully assessed.
* Completeness: The presence of the original box, papers (warranty card), and accessories dramatically influences the price. A complete set, including all original documentation, will fetch a higher price than a watch sold without these items.
* Demand: The popularity of the Smurf, particularly the white gold version, leads to high demand and often pushes prices above the original retail price. Market trends and collector interest play a significant role in determining the price.
